OVH Cloud OVH Cloud

Problème yum install

34 réponses
Avatar
MACLIN
je rencontre une erreur à l'installation de telnet-server :
# yum install telnet-server
Gathering header information file(s) from server(s)
Server: Fedora Core 1 - i386 - Base
Traceback (most recent call last):
File "/usr/bin/yum", line 60, in ?
yummain.main(sys.argv[1:])
File "yummain.py", line 188, in main
File "clientStuff.py", line 766, in get_package_info_from_servers
File "clientStuff.py", line 103, in HeaderInfoNevralLoad
ValueError: unpack list of wrong size

10 réponses

1 2 3 4
Avatar
Jerome Lambert
Le Sat, 24 Jul 2004 18:51:11 +0200, MACLIN a écrit :

Jerome Lambert wrote:
Ils ont un site web?
http://www.colt-telecom.fr/

il existe un coltfrance.com mais il est utilisé pour les stats et la
Hotline web

En fait l'idée est de faire un yum.conf minimal, branché sur votre FAI,
comme dans l'exemple ici (mon fai est skynet):
[base]
name = Miroir Skynet
baseurl = http://ftp.skynet.be/pub/fedora.redhat.com/core/1/i386/os/

[update]
name = Miroir Skynet - Updates
baseurl = http://ftp.skynet.be/pub/fedora.redhat.com/core/updates/1/i386/

Pas moyen de trouver à remplacer "ftp.skynet.be"

http://ftp.coltfrance.com/pub/fedora.redhat.com/core/1/i386/os/
http://ftp.colt-telecom.fr/
aucun de ces deux noms ne fonctionne, dans le navigateur non plus et il
n'y a apparemment pas de serveur FTP non plus.
il doit bien y avoir un moyen de contourner ce /headers/header.info


Essayez (sur une ligne à chaque fois):

[base]
name = Miroir Free
baseurl ftp://ftp.free.fr/mirrors/fedora.redhat.com/fedora/linux/core/1/i386/os/

[update]
name = Miroir Free - Updates
baseurl ftp://ftp.free.fr/mirrors/fedora.redhat.com/fedora/linux/core/updates/1/i386/


--
Jerome

"Je ne suis pas un bon investisseur. Mon objectif n'est pas d'être le plus riche
du cimetière." Steve Jobs.


Avatar
MACLIN
Jerome Lambert wrote:
Essayez (sur une ligne à chaque fois):

[base]
name = Miroir Free
baseurl > ftp://ftp.free.fr/mirrors/fedora.redhat.com/fedora/linux/core/1/i386/os/
[update]
name = Miroir Free - Updates
baseurl > ftp://ftp.free.fr/mirrors/fedora.redhat.com/fedora/linux/core/updates/1/i386/

ça marche, en mettant baseurl = ftp://...etc sur la même ligne

merci
Je vais donc finir mon install, mais y'a un truc drôle, encore :
il me dit qu'ssh n'est pas installé !
# locate openssh
/usr/share/doc/openssh-3.6.1p2
/usr/share/doc/openssh-3.6.1p2/ChangeLog
/usr/share/doc/openssh-3.6.1p2/CREDITS
/usr/share/doc/openssh-3.6.1p2/OVERVIEW
/usr/share/doc/openssh-3.6.1p2/INSTALL
/usr/share/doc/openssh-3.6.1p2/LICENCE
/usr/share/doc/openssh-3.6.1p2/README.privsep
/usr/share/doc/openssh-3.6.1p2/README
/usr/share/doc/openssh-3.6.1p2/WARNING.RNG
/usr/share/doc/openssh-3.6.1p2/TODO
/usr/share/doc/openssh-3.6.1p2/README.smartcard
/usr/share/doc/openssh-3.6.1p2/RFC.nroff
/usr/share/doc/openssh-askpass-3.6.1p2
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ass-1337.ad
/usr/share/doc/openssh-askpass-3.6.1p2/ChangeLog
/usr/share/doc/openssh-askpass-3.6.1p2/README
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ass-NeXTish.ad
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ass-default.ad
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ass-green.ad
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ass-motif.ad
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ass.ad
/usr/libexec/openssh
/usr/libexec/openssh/x11-ssh-askpass
/usr/libexec/openssh/ssh-keysign
/usr/libexec/openssh/sftp-server
/usr/libexec/openssh/ssh-askpass
/usr/libexec/openssh/gnome-ssh-askpass

# rpm -qf /usr/libexec/openssh
openssh-3.6.1p2-33.30.1

# rpm -e openssh-3.6.1p2-19 --nodeps
erreur: le paquetage openssh-3.6.1p2-19 n'est pas installé

Avatar
MACLIN
MES EXCUSES, ne tenez pas compte de cet horrrrible post
MACLIN wrote:

Jerome Lambert wrote:

Essayez (sur une ligne à chaque fois):

[base]
name = Miroir Free
baseurl >> ftp://ftp.free.fr/mirrors/fedora.redhat.com/fedora/linux/core/1/i386/os/
[update]
name = Miroir Free - Updates
baseurl >> ftp://ftp.free.fr/mirrors/fedora.redhat.com/fedora/linux/core/updates/1/i386/


ça marche, en mettant baseurl = ftp://...etc sur la même ligne

merci
Je vais donc finir mon install, mais y'a un truc drôle, encore :
il me dit qu'ssh n'est pas installé !
# locate openssh
/usr/share/doc/openssh-3.6.1p2
/usr/share/doc/openssh-3.6.1p2/ChangeLog
/usr/share/doc/openssh-3.6.1p2/CREDITS
/usr/share/doc/openssh-3.6.1p2/OVERVIEW
/usr/share/doc/openssh-3.6.1p2/INSTALL
/usr/share/doc/openssh-3.6.1p2/LICENCE
/usr/share/doc/openssh-3.6.1p2/README.privsep
/usr/share/doc/openssh-3.6.1p2/README
/usr/share/doc/openssh-3.6.1p2/WARNING.RNG
/usr/share/doc/openssh-3.6.1p2/TODO
/usr/share/doc/openssh-3.6.1p2/README.smartcard
/usr/share/doc/openssh-3.6.1p2/RFC.nroff
/usr/share/doc/openssh-askpass-3.6.1p2
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ass-1337.ad
/usr/share/doc/openssh-askpass-3.6.1p2/ChangeLog
/usr/share/doc/openssh-askpass-3.6.1p2/README
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ass-NeXTish.ad
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ass-default.ad
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ass-green.ad
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ass-motif.ad
/usr/share/doc/openssh-askpass-3.6.1p2/SshAskpass.ad
/usr/libexec/openssh
/usr/libexec/openssh/x11-ssh-askpass
/usr/libexec/openssh/ssh-keysign
/usr/libexec/openssh/sftp-server
/usr/libexec/openssh/ssh-askpass
/usr/libexec/openssh/gnome-ssh-askpass

# rpm -qf /usr/libexec/openssh
openssh-3.6.1p2-33.30.1

# rpm -e openssh-3.6.1p2-19 --nodeps
erreur: le paquetage openssh-3.6.1p2-19 n'est pas installé






Avatar
Jerome Lambert
Le Sat, 24 Jul 2004 19:36:04 +0200, MACLIN a écrit :

Jerome Lambert wrote:
Essayez (sur une ligne à chaque fois):

[base]
name = Miroir Free
baseurl >> ftp://ftp.free.fr/mirrors/fedora.redhat.com/fedora/linux/core/1/i386/os/
[update]
name = Miroir Free - Updates
baseurl >> ftp://ftp.free.fr/mirrors/fedora.redhat.com/fedora/linux/core/updates/1/i386/

ça marche, en mettant baseurl = ftp://...etc sur la même ligne

merci
Je vais donc finir mon install, mais y'a un truc drôle, encore :
il me dit qu'ssh n'est pas installé !
# locate openssh
(snip)

# rpm -qf /usr/libexec/openssh
openssh-3.6.1p2-33.30.1

# rpm -e openssh-3.6.1p2-19 --nodeps
erreur: le paquetage openssh-3.6.1p2-19 n'est pas installé


Normal, vous n'avez pas adapté.

Le paquetage fautif est openssh-3.6.1p2-33.30.1
Il faut donc faire
# rpm -e openssh-3.6.1p2-33.30.1 --nodeps

--
Jerome

"Je ne suis pas un bon investisseur. Mon objectif n'est pas d'être le plus riche
du cimetière." Steve Jobs.


Avatar
Jerome Lambert
Le Sat, 24 Jul 2004 19:38:21 +0200, MACLIN a écrit :


MES EXCUSES, ne tenez pas compte de cet horrrrible post


TROP TARD!!! ;-)

--
Jerome

"Je ne suis pas un bon investisseur. Mon objectif n'est pas d'être le plus riche
du cimetière." Steve Jobs.

Avatar
MACLIN
J'ai re-installé openssh mais pour la suite, Il me re-dit des choses
bizarres :
# yum update
Gathering header information file(s) from server(s)
Server: Miroir Free
Server: Miroir Free - Updates
Finding updated packages
Downloading needed headers
Resolving dependencies
.package cyrus-sasl needs libcom_err.so.3 (not provided)
package openssh-clients needs libcom_err.so.3 (not provided)
package openssh-server needs libcom_err.so.3 (not provided)
package cyrus-sasl-devel needs libcom_err.so.3 (not provided)
package cyrus-sasl-gssapi needs libcom_err.so.3 (not provided)
Avatar
Jerome Lambert
Le Sat, 24 Jul 2004 19:52:10 +0200, MACLIN a écrit :

J'ai re-installé openssh mais pour la suite, Il me re-dit des choses
bizarres :
# yum update
Gathering header information file(s) from server(s)
Server: Miroir Free
Server: Miroir Free - Updates
Finding updated packages
Downloading needed headers
Resolving dependencies
.package cyrus-sasl needs libcom_err.so.3 (not provided)
package openssh-clients needs libcom_err.so.3 (not provided)
package openssh-server needs libcom_err.so.3 (not provided)
package cyrus-sasl-devel needs libcom_err.so.3 (not provided)
package cyrus-sasl-gssapi needs libcom_err.so.3 (not provided)


Ben oui, il faut recommencer le petit jeu avec les autres paquetages.

essayez un peu rpm -e cyrus-sasl --nodeps pour voir si il a vraiement
besoin du numéro de versio...

--
Jerome

"Je ne suis pas un bon investisseur. Mon objectif n'est pas d'être le plus riche
du cimetière." Steve Jobs.

Avatar
MACLIN
Jerome Lambert wrote:
.package cyrus-sasl needs libcom_err.so.3 (not provided)
package openssh-clients needs libcom_err.so.3 (not provided)
package openssh-server needs libcom_err.so.3 (not provided)
package cyrus-sasl-devel needs libcom_err.so.3 (not provided)
package cyrus-sasl-gssapi needs libcom_err.so.3 (not provided)


Ben oui, il faut recommencer le petit jeu avec les autres paquetages.
essayez un peu rpm -e cyrus-sasl --nodeps pour voir si il a vraiement
besoin du numéro de versio...

effectivement pas besoin de n° de version, mais depuis que désinstallé

et ré-installé openssh-clients et openssh-server, plus moyen de se
connecter en ssh :
% ssh maclin.fr -l maclin
ssh: connect to address maclin.fr port 22: Connection refused


Avatar
Jerome Lambert
Le Sat, 24 Jul 2004 21:52:38 +0200, MACLIN a écrit :

Jerome Lambert wrote:
.package cyrus-sasl needs libcom_err.so.3 (not provided)
package openssh-clients needs libcom_err.so.3 (not provided)
package openssh-server needs libcom_err.so.3 (not provided)
package cyrus-sasl-devel needs libcom_err.so.3 (not provided)
package cyrus-sasl-gssapi needs libcom_err.so.3 (not provided)


Ben oui, il faut recommencer le petit jeu avec les autres paquetages.
essayez un peu rpm -e cyrus-sasl --nodeps pour voir si il a vraiement
besoin du numéro de versio...

effectivement pas besoin de n° de version,



OK. J'en prends bonne note pour le compte-rendu.

mais depuis que désinstallé et ré-installé openssh-clients et
openssh-server, plus moyen de se connecter en ssh :
% ssh maclin.fr -l maclin
ssh: connect to address maclin.fr port 22: Connection refused


Normal, vous ne l'avez pas redémarré ;-)

~ # /etc/rc.d/init.d/sshd start
Lancement de sshd : [ OK ]

Vérifiez la présence du lien dans rc5.d, ainsi le service démarera
automatiquement au prochain reboot

Chez moi:
~ # ls /etc/rc.d/rc5.d/*ssh*
/etc/rc.d/rc5.d/S55sshd@


--
Jerome

"Je ne suis pas un bon investisseur. Mon objectif n'est pas d'être le plus riche
du cimetière." Steve Jobs.



Avatar
MACLIN
Jerome Lambert wrote:
Ben oui, il faut recommencer le petit jeu avec les autres paquetages.
essayez un peu rpm -e cyrus-sasl --nodeps pour voir si il a vraiement
besoin du numéro de versio...

effectivement pas besoin de n° de version,



OK. J'en prends bonne note pour le compte-rendu.
ah oui, belle prestation pour la FAQ, j'ai vu un petit 2 mais rien

derrière, quelle célérité quand même:
au fait, je poste et conduis la màj du poste Linux à partir d'un Mac
mais le poste Linux est un P.C HP 1Ghz, bon tant que c'est pas du Dell
(faut bien se consoler:)
le i386.rpm veut bien dire que la machine est Intel, non ?

mais depuis que désinstallé et ré-installé openssh-clients et
openssh-server, plus moyen de se connecter en ssh :
% ssh maclin.fr -l maclin
ssh: connect to address maclin.fr port 22: Connection refused


Normal, vous ne l'avez pas redémarré ;-)
~ # /etc/rc.d/init.d/sshd start
Lancement de sshd : [ OK ]

Vérifiez la présence du lien dans rc5.d, ainsi le service démarera
automatiquement au prochain reboot
Chez moi:
~ # ls /etc/rc.d/rc5.d/*ssh*
Ce qui suit, c'est la commande pour construire le lien automatique ?

/etc/rc.d/rc5.d/S55sshd@


donc le yum update fonctionne bien, il tourne depuis près d'une heure,
mais ça fait pas mal de Mo tout ce qu'il charge, est-ce qu'il remplace
et supprime ou bien faut-il faire du nettoyage ?



1 2 3 4